
Housing costs in Big Coppitt Key?
A typical home costs
$724,800, which is 114.4% more expensive than the national average of
$338,100 and 100.0% more expensive than the average Florida home, at
$362,400.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Big Coppitt Key costs
$3,860 per month, which is 169.9% more than the national average of
$1,430 and 59.6% more than the state average of
$1,560.
Can I afford Big Coppitt Key?
To live comfortably in Big Coppitt Key, Florida, a minimum annual income of
$138,960 for a family, and
$122,000 for a single person is recommended.
